Responsibilities

  • Complete and submit electronic patient care records for each dispatched flight within the specified time frame.
  • Perform daily base checks, including narcotic count.
  • Provide pre-hospital and intra-hospital advanced life support care from initial contact until patient care is relinquished to the accepting medical facility, maintaining thorough patient care documentation.
  • Maintain competency in knowledge and psychomotor skills through ongoing laboratory and clinical experiences.
  • Document required licensure, certifications, continuing education, safety, and advanced procedures in the Employee Education Manual.
  • Use and maintain all equipment and supplies used by emergency programs.
  • Work collaboratively with colleagues, EMS representatives, hospitals, and the public.
  • Assist in pre-mission briefings and debriefings, completing necessary documentation.
  • Participate in pre-mission liftoff checklist and assist the pilot as needed, such as radio, navigational, and visual observation activities.
  • Ensure compliance with safety standards to ensure safety of self, medical personnel, patient, and equipment prior to liftoff.
  • Conduct aircraft safety briefings as needed.
  • Fulfill open or vacant shifts within assigned area as deemed appropriate by the Regional Director.

Requirements

  • Minimum of three (3) years’ experience in a 911 or critical care setting.
  • Preferred: Flight Experience.
  • Current EMT-P license/certification in the states served by the assigned area.
  • BLS, ACLS, PALS, NRP, trauma certification required prior to flight status.
  • Flight Paramedic-Certified (FP-C), required within 24 months from date of hire.
  • Instructor certifications in BLS, ACLS, PALS/PEPP, ITLS/PHTLS preferred.
  • NREMT-P certification may be required in assigned area.
